Meram scores 9th goal, Crew tip Union

-

COLUMBUS, OHIO » Justin Meram scored his careerbest ninth goal of the season and the Columbus Crew beat the Philadelph­ia Union 1-0 on Saturday night.

Columbus (10-10-1) has won three of its last four, including back-to-back shutouts.

Meram, whose previous single-season best was eight goals in 2014, scored in the 65th minute, when his shot deflected off the heel of defender Joshua Yaro into the net.

John McCarthy had five saves for Philadelph­ia (6-95). The Union had just three shots — none on target. NEW YORK CITY FC 2, FIRE 1» David Villa and Frederic Brillant scored minutes apart early in the second half and New York City FC beat Chicago to extend its home unbeaten streak to seven games.

Sean Johnson had a season-high seven saves for New York City (11-6-4), which has scored in a franchise-record 21 consecutiv­e home matches.

Villa opened the scoring in the 47th minute, putting away a volley, off a feed from Jonathan Lewis, from just outside the top of the box. Moments later, Brillant headed home the rebound of his own header to make it 2-0. Maximilian­o Moralez played a cross, off a set piece, into the area and Brillant’s header was stopped by Matt Lampson, but Brillant’s putback — a diving header — found the back of the net.
